>As I've said before, DH is a show header. The Tri-Y design was the
>great thing about 20 years ago, since then the header manufactures
>have found that equal length headers are the best. When is the last
>time you have seen a race car with tri-y headers? I've seen them on a
>few old show cars. And besides if it wasn't a show header you could
>get them unchromed. And the last thing a Magnum motor needs is more
>torque, with the intake runners they have torque is a given. Where
>they need help is on the top end past 4500 rpm where they are dead.
>I'll still lay money that if someone runs a set of true duals or a
>cat back with the stock manifolds it will run better then a set of DH.
>

        I wouldn't call 'em a show header. I agree that the "only available in
chrome" feature should go but they do give improvements. The Tri-Y design
is used *because* it's a truck. Not everyone races drives these things
like a race car (I'm one that does). High end power producing headers
would be a waste unless other induction (manifold, cam, heads) mods are
made too and, on the flip side, you wouldn't put a torque producing header
on a car built for high rpm horsepower production. Probably just isn't a
big enough market for a wide choice of full length headers for Daks. I
would prefer full length headers but I'd probably like to see a 1-1/2"
primary tube size for daily drivin'.
